Toyota May Add U.S. Production of RAV4 in Response to Tariffs, Reuters Reports

Dow Jones
04-18

--Toyota is considering shifting production for the next version of its RAV4 sport-utility vehicle to the U.S. in response to tariffs, Reuters reports, citing unnamed sources.

--The original plan had been to export the new RAV4 to the U.S. from Canada and Japan, the report said.

--The current version of the RAV4 is made in Kentucky, Canada and Japan. Toyota is now considering setting up production of the new version in Kentucky, Reuters said.

--Adding supply from the U.S. would lessen the impact of President Trump's 25% tariff on vehicle imports, according to the report.

--"We have nothing to announce at this time and will not comment on speculation," Toyota told Reuters when asked to comment for the story.
